To downwardly discharge content in a mounted discharger.
The head includes a head body 5 having a top wall part 2, peripheral wall part 3 and a nozzle part 4 and is mounted on the discharger. The nozzle part includes a first nozzle cylinder part 15 extended toward the front part at the peripheral wall part, and a second nozzle cylinder part 17 which communicates with the first nozzle cylinder part, is extendedly provided downwardly to the first nozzle cylinder part and on which a downwardly opened hole 16 is formed. In the second nozzle cylinder part, a plug body 20 blocking the nozzle hole is inserted in a state that plug body 20 is energized upward. In the first nozzle cylinder part, a moving member 23 supporting the plug from the upper side is inserted. A moving mechanism 26 is provided, which moves the moving member rearward by pushing down of the head body, and moves the moving member forwardly by releasing the push-down. The plug is moved upwardly by upward energizing force following the rearward movement of the moving member. The push-down head 1 is provided, which is downwardly pushed down following the forward movement of the moving member.
